Types of Indoor Air Pollutants
Numerous substances can contribute to poor indoor air quality, including:
- Particulates: Fine dust, allergens, and smoke
- Volatile Organic Compounds (VOCs): Chemicals emitted from building materials, cleaning products, and personal care items
- Carbon Monoxide: A colorless, odorless gas produced by combustion appliances
- Radon: A radioactive gas that seeps into homes from the soil

Types of Home Air Quality Tests
Various types of home air quality tests are available, each designed to detect different pollutants.
- Passive Monitors: Collect samples over an extended period without requiring active sampling
- Active Monitors: Use a pump to draw air through a collection medium, providing immediate results
- Instant Monitors: Display real-time readings of specific pollutants, such as carbon monoxide and radon

Remediation Measures
If test results indicate poor indoor air quality, consider implementing remediation measures to improve it. Potential strategies include:
- Ventilation: Increase air circulation by opening windows and doors, using fans, or installing mechanical ventilation systems.
- Source Control: Eliminate or reduce sources of pollutants, such as smoking, using low-VOC products, and cleaning regularly.
- Air Purification: Use air purifiers to remove pollutants from the air.
- Duct Cleaning: Clean air ducts to remove accumulated dust and allergens.

FAQs
- How often should I test my home air quality?
- Consider testing every 2-3 years or sooner if you notice unusual odors, health symptoms, or changes in your home's environment.
- How much does home air quality testing cost?
- Costs vary depending on the type of test and the company you choose. Typically, basic tests range from $100 to $500.
- Can I do home air quality testing myself?
- Home air quality test kits are available for purchase, but it's recommended to have professional testing done for accurate and reliable results.
- What are some common causes of poor indoor air quality?
- Combustion appliances, building materials, cleaning products, personal care items, and outdoor pollutants can all contribute to poor indoor air quality.
- How can I improve my home air quality without testing?
- Regular cleaning, ventilation, and eliminating smoking can significantly enhance indoor air quality even without formal testing.
